French
Etymology
Derived from Ancient Greek Ᾰ̓λέξᾰνδρος (Ăléxăndros).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/a.lɛk.si/
Proper noun
Alexy m
- a male given name, equivalent to English Alex
- 2024 March 27, 20 minutes, Paris-IDF, page 14:
- « On ressent clairement une ferveur jamais vue auparavant, que ce soit dans les salles, sur les réseaux sociaux ou sur les différents canaux de diffusion », confie Alexy Durand, alias Thork, joueur de tennis de table depuis vingt ans, streamer et ancien président du club de Val d’Ozon (Rhône).
- “There's clearly a fervour that's never been seen before, whether in the venues, on social networks or on the various broadcasting channels”, says Alexy Durand, AKA Thork, a table tennis player for twenty years, streamer and former president of the Val d'Ozon club (Rhone).
German
Proper noun
Alexy m or f (proper noun, surname, masculine genitive Alexys or (with an article) Alexy, feminine genitive Alexy, plural Alexys)
- a surname
- Robert Alexy, German jurist (born 1945):
- 2020 October 27, "Gmünder" et al. Wikipedia-Autoren, “Robert Alexy”, in Wikipedia: Die freie Enzyklopädie[1] (encyclopedia), Wikimedia, retrieved 18 April 2025, Werk / Theorie der juristischen Argumentation:
- Im zweiten Teil der Arbeit macht Alexy die daraus gewonnenen Erkenntnisse für die juristische Methodenlehre fruchtbar.
- In the second part of the work, Alexy makes the insights gained from this fruitful for legal methodology.
